Definitions
- the invention relates to a projectile with an ejection charge for ejecting a payload.
- the discharge charge In the case of a projectile, the discharge charge is intended to develop gas under high pressure for a comparatively long time in order to safely push out the payload. This requires safe insulation at the start of the combustion of the exhaust charge.
- the ejection charge is accommodated in a thick-walled aluminum bowl. The bowl bursts into coarse fragments when it burns. These can damage the payload to be ejected.
- the object of the invention is to propose a projectile in which the ejection charge develops a high enough pressure to eject the payload, but does not shatter its shell into fragments which can damage the payload.
- the above object is achieved in that a receptacle body for the ejection charge is fastened in the floor, which withstands the pressure development when the ejection charge burns up, that the receiving body has a multiplicity of openings through which the propellant gas developed when the ejection charge burns up, and that the Ejection charge is inserted into a weak-walled bowl in the receiving body.
- the receiving body forms the necessary insulation for the discharge charge.
- the wall parts of the weak-walled cup located in the area of the openings are pushed through the openings as a result of the pressure development, and the developing propellant gas flows through the openings and leads to the ejection of the payload.
- the pressed-through, small wall parts of the bowl are harmless for the payload.
- FIG. 1 shows the head area of a projectile in longitudinal section.
- a projectile jacket (1) has an internal thread (2).
- a cylindrical receiving body (3) with a thread (4) is screwed into the internal thread (2).
- the receiving body (3) protrudes into a pressure chamber (5) of the projectile jacket (1).
- the receiving body (3) is thick-walled and designed so that it is not destroyed when an ejection charge burns up.
- a plurality of openings (6) are provided on the receiving body (3) and are distributed in the longitudinal direction and in the circumferential direction on the receiving body (3).
- the receiving body (3) has a bottom (7) into which a felt piece (8) and an intermediate plate (9) are inserted.
- An ejection charge (10) is inserted into the receiving body (3) and contains an NC propellant charge powder (12) in a weak-walled bowl (11).
- the bowl (11) consists, for example, of aluminum or cardboard.
- the cup (11) is closed at the top with a lid (13) made of aluminum or cardboard.
- An ignition device (14) is screwed into the internal thread (2) adjacent to the cover (13).
- a payload (15) to be ejected is then mounted on the floor (7) in the shell (1).
- the propellant charge powder (12) is ignited by the ignition device (14), then a pressure develops in it which allows the wall parts of the bowl (11) lying in the region of the openings (6) to break through the openings (6) one after the other. Propellant gas flows through the openings (6) into the pressure chamber (5). The payload (15) is thereby pushed out.
